当前位置: 首页 > news >正文

2026年必看:7款热门AI编程工具权威横评

AI编程工具正重构软件开发范式,从代码补全到全链路项目交付,显著降低开发门槛、提升迭代效率。本文横向对比7款主流AI编程工具,从核心能力、功能特性到适配场景深度解析,字节跳动旗下Trae凭借全链路智能开发能力与中文适配优势,综合表现位居榜首。

一、Trae(字节跳动)——中文开发者首选AI原生IDE
(一)产品定位
Trae是字节跳动2025年推出的AI原生集成开发环境(AI IDE),定位“The Real AI Engineer”,主打全场景自动化开发,适配个人项目到企业级应用全流程,底层基于VS Code架构,上手零成本。

(二)核心功能

  1. 双开发模式自由切换
    IDE模式:保留传统编码流程,支持代码补全、语法检查、调试辅助,适配手动编码习惯,无缝衔接现有开发流程。
    SOLO模式:AI主导开发,内置专属Coding Agent,可理解自然语言需求、自动分解任务、调度开发工具,独立完成从项目初始化到部署的全流程工作。

  2. 超强上下文理解能力
    支持128K超长上下文,搭配向量数据库RAG与智能压缩机制,一次可检索10万个代码文件,覆盖全仓库上下文;兼容#file、#folder、#doc、#figma等10余种上下文类型,支持Figma设计稿转代码、文档生成代码等多模态开发场景。

  3. 多模型兼容与性能优势
    内置豆包doubao-1.5-pro模型,支持切换DeepSeek R1/V3、GLM-4.7、Minimax-2.1等主流大模型,适配不同编程语言与开发场景;性能表现突出,代码补全延迟降低60%+,客户端首Token耗时降幅86%,MacOS崩溃率仅0.43%。

  4. 全流程开发工具链
    覆盖编码、调试、测试、重构、部署等全环节,支持20+编程语言的语义级理解,实时缺陷防护体系可拦截92.3%的常见错误;基于MCP协议开放工具调用生态,覆盖1.1万个工具,包括浏览器自动化、系统命令执行、数据库操作、一键部署等,大幅提升开发效率。

  5. 中文友好与免费策略
    界面全中文设计,中文指令识别精准,降低国内开发者语言门槛;个人版完全免费,无功能限制,适合学生、个人开发者及中小型团队使用。

(三)适配场景
全栈开发者、独立开发者、快速原型开发、企业级项目开发,尤其适合中文开发环境与复杂项目的全流程开发,新手也能快速上手完成高质量开发。

二、GitHub Copilot——生态最完善的AI编程助手
(一)产品定位
GitHub Copilot是GitHub与OpenAI合作开发的AI编程工具,2021年正式发布,以IDE插件形式集成,是全球用户规模最大、生态最完善的AI编程助手。

(二)核心功能

  1. 极致代码补全能力
    基于GitHub数十亿行开源代码训练,支持70+主流编程语言,行级/块级代码补全准确率高,可实时生成多行代码建议;深度集成VS Code、JetBrains全家桶、Neovim等主流IDE,无缝融入现有开发流程。

  2. 全流程开发辅助体系
    Copilot Chat侧栏对话式编程,支持代码解释、错误修复、逻辑优化、文档生成;Copilot Workspace实现从Issue到PR的全流程AI辅助,自动生成代码、提交信息、PR描述,提升团队协作效率。

  3. 企业级安全与定制化
    企业版支持私有仓库知识库索引,保障代码安全;可自定义模型参数与生成规则,适配团队开发规范,满足企业级开发的安全与定制需求。

(三)适配场景
开源项目开发者、企业团队开发者、习惯传统IDE插件模式的开发者,是日常编码补全、开源项目开发的首选工具。

三、Windsurf(原Codeium)——轻量高效Agent式编程工具
(一)产品定位
Windsurf(原Codeium)是Codeium团队推出的AI代码编辑器,主打“Cascade”Agents系统,强调AI与人类的协作流程而非替代,以轻量高效著称。

(二)核心功能

  1. Cascade智能协作系统
    支持任务分解与自动执行,可将复杂开发需求拆解为多步骤子任务,自动调度工具完成编码、测试、调试等操作;强大的项目级上下文理解,支持跨文件语义关联,精准把握项目整体架构与代码逻辑。

  2. 免费无限制基础服务
    个人版完全免费,无代码补全次数限制,支持70+编程语言和40+IDE,是性价比极高的平替工具;自研模型+GPT-4o双模型支持,兼顾响应速度与生成质量。

  3. 友好的中文支持
    针对中文用户优化交互界面与语义理解,中文指令识别准确率高,适合中文开发环境下的日常编码,降低国内开发者使用门槛。

(三)适配场景
学生开发者、个人开发者、预算有限的团队、中文开发环境用户,是日常轻量开发、学习编程、小型项目开发的理想工具。

四、Tabnine——专注代码补全的轻量助手
(一)产品定位
Tabnine是以色列轻量AI编程工具,以IDE插件形式存在,主打极速响应与高准确率补全,聚焦代码补全核心场景。

(二)核心功能

  1. 极速代码补全体验
    轻量级模型设计,补全响应速度极快,几乎无延迟,支持实时生成单行/多行代码建议;适配VS Code、Sublime、Vim等20+IDE,安装便捷、占用资源少,不影响开发流畅度。

  2. 个性化学习能力
    可学习用户个人编码习惯与项目代码风格,生成贴合用户习惯的代码建议,越用越精准;支持本地模型部署,保障代码隐私安全,适合敏感项目开发。

  3. 企业级上下文引擎
    学习企业架构、框架和编码标准,适配混合技术栈与遗留系统,满足企业级开发的复杂场景需求,提升团队开发一致性。

(三)适配场景
极简主义开发者、习惯轻量插件的开发者、对代码补全速度要求高的开发者,是日常编码补全、小型项目开发的高效辅助工具。

五、Replit AI——在线IDE集成的全栈开发工具
(一)产品定位
Replit AI是在线IDE平台Replit集成的AI编程工具,主打云端开发环境与全栈项目快速搭建,无需本地配置环境,开箱即用,适合快速原型开发与在线协作。

(二)核心功能

  1. 云端全栈开发能力
    内置在线IDE、终端、数据库、部署工具,无需本地配置环境,支持一键创建前端、后端、全栈项目;AI辅助全栈开发,可根据自然语言需求生成完整项目代码,支持前后端联动开发与调试。

  2. 多语言与框架支持
    支持Python、JavaScript、Java、Go等主流编程语言,适配React、Vue、Django、Spring Boot等主流框架;内置模板库,提供大量项目模板,快速生成博客、电商、管理系统等常见项目。

  3. 在线协作与分享
    支持多人实时在线协作开发,代码修改实时同步;一键生成项目分享链接,方便团队成员或外部人员查看与协作,提升协作效率。

(三)适配场景
新手开发者、学生、快速原型开发、在线协作开发,尤其适合不想配置本地开发环境、需要快速搭建全栈项目的场景。

六、Claude Code——终端优先的高效开发工具
(一)产品定位
Claude Code是Anthropic推出的终端优先AI编程工具,主打命令行环境下的高效开发,适合习惯终端操作、追求极简开发体验的开发者。

(二)核心功能

  1. 终端深度集成能力
    完全基于命令行交互,支持代码生成、编辑、调试、测试、部署等全流程操作,无需切换图形界面;支持自然语言指令,可直接在终端输入需求,AI自动生成代码并执行,响应速度快。

  2. 强大的逻辑处理能力
    基于Claude大模型,擅长复杂逻辑推理与代码优化,适合处理高难度算法、系统设计等复杂开发任务,生成代码逻辑严谨、质量高。

  3. 脚本化与自动化
    支持Unix管道与脚本化操作,可将AI编程能力融入自动化流程,适合批量代码处理、自动化测试等场景,提升开发效率。

(三)适配场景
习惯终端操作的开发者、后端开发者、算法工程师、追求极简开发体验的开发者,是终端环境下高效开发的理想工具。

七、Amazon CodeWhisperer——亚马逊云原生AI编程助手
(一)产品定位
Amazon CodeWhisperer是亚马逊推出的云原生AI编程工具,深度集成AWS生态,主打安全合规与云开发场景,适合AWS云服务用户与企业级云开发团队。

(二)核心功能

  1. 云生态深度集成
    无缝对接AWS各类服务,包括S3、Lambda、EC2、DynamoDB等,可自动生成适配AWS服务的代码片段,简化云应用开发流程;支持AWS Cloud9在线IDE,云端开发体验流畅。

  2. 安全合规与代码扫描
    内置安全扫描功能,可实时检测代码中的安全漏洞、隐私泄露风险及合规问题,提供修复建议;符合AWS安全合规标准,支持企业级安全策略配置,保障代码安全。

  3. 多语言支持与代码生成
    支持Python、JavaScript、Java、Go、C#等主流编程语言,具备代码生成、补全、解释、修复等基础能力;针对云开发场景优化,生成代码适配云架构设计,提升云应用开发效率。

(三)适配场景
AWS云服务用户、企业级云开发团队、需要高安全合规性的开发者,是云原生应用开发、AWS服务集成开发的高效工具。

http://www.jsqmd.com/news/771563/

相关文章:

  • 别再只读数据手册了!深入MPU6500的DMP引擎:实现低功耗计步与姿态识别的实战配置
  • 深入浅出 LangChain:核心概念与自动化测试 Agent 终极实战
  • Struts2-Scan终极指南:快速检测和利用Struts2安全漏洞
  • YOLOv8模型优化实战:用ECA注意力模块替换CBAM,实测精度提升与推理速度对比
  • 2026年合肥短视频运营与AI全网推广完全指南:官方联系方式+深度横评+避坑秘籍 - 企业名录优选推荐
  • 智能抠图用什么工具?2026年最全对比指南,一招解决所有背景问题
  • 合肥阳光物资回收:靠谱的合肥回收废铝公司 - LYL仔仔
  • 如何用OpenDrop打造你的开源数字微流控实验室:终极完整指南
  • 2026.5盘点:丹佛斯电动执行器AME15优质供应商与经销商精选 - 品牌推荐大师
  • 2026最新广州正规公司注销机构排行:5家合规服务商盘点 - 奔跑123
  • 重庆市 SCMP 报考官方授权机构及相关指南 - 众智商学院课程中心
  • 【AISMM评估成本精算指南】:20年SITS实战专家首曝SITS2026合规落地的5大隐性成本陷阱
  • 揭秘终极解决方案:3分钟让Windows完美识别苹果设备的秘密武器
  • 2026年合肥短视频代运营与AI全网推广深度横评:企业获客引擎完全指南 - 企业名录优选推荐
  • 别再只会用插件了!手把手教你用Vue3+TypeScript从零撸一个九宫格抽奖组件
  • 深度解读:台式XAFS哪家做得好?2026口碑与技术实力双维度分析 - 品牌推荐大师1
  • ViennaRNA终极指南:5分钟掌握免费RNA结构预测神器
  • 别再死记硬背时序图了!用Arduino UNO和逻辑分析仪,5分钟带你玩转I2C通信
  • CloudCone VPS 从 Ubuntu 20.04 升级到 22.04 需要注意什么?
  • ATOS Q三维扫描仪价格多少一台?2026年配置、区间与选型参考
  • AI代码补全增强工具:突破单文件限制,实现项目级智能编程
  • ZaloClaw:基于OpenClaw框架的Zalo个人账号AI代理插件开发指南
  • 开源数字微流控革命:5步构建你的个人生物实验室
  • 2026年最新指纹浏览器推荐排名榜,哪款浏览器好用?指纹浏览器排名前十名分享! - 速递信息
  • 2026奇点大会核心议程提前泄露(AISMM×FinOps双引擎协同白皮书首发)
  • 2026年合肥短视频代运营与AI全网推广深度横评:如何抓住短视频红利与GEO搜索机遇 - 企业名录优选推荐
  • 2026年玻璃钢化粪池厂家推荐TOP榜:五家实力厂商深度测评 - 深度智识库
  • 从零搭建私有IP查询服务:Flask+Gunicorn+Nginx实战指南
  • 云南省 SCMP 报考官方授权机构及相关指南 - 众智商学院课程中心
  • ncmdumpGUI终极指南:3分钟解锁网易云音乐NCM文件,重获音乐自由